About the Artist: Martha Reeves & The Vandellas were an American vocal group formed in Detroit, Michigan in 1957. The group was signed to the Motown record label and released a string of hits in the 1960s, including “Heat Wave,” “Come and Get These Memories,” and “Dancing in the Street.” Their sound was characterized by a unique blend of soul, funk, and pop music.
